Consumers arent afraid of sugar. They are only afraid of too much sugar, she said.

Food manufacturers will need to offer products with meaningful sugar reductions without sacrificing taste, she told attendees at the Colloquium.

The percentage of new product introductions in North America in 2013 that claimed low/no/reduced sugar was 4% to 5%
